100 POINTS!! Which changes did industrialization bring to North Carolina? Check all that apply.
lesya [120]

Raw materials. North Carolina's main industries turned the state's agricultural products into finished goods. Today, a factory may buy its raw materials from anywhere in the world, but North Carolina's nineteenth century industries stayed a little closer to home.
